About the Role:
1. Create control databases, user interfaces and setup of control systems based on project specification and/or sale proposal.
2. Perform field startup and system commissioning tasks.
3. Provide on-site and remote technical support to installers and customers.
4. Mentor team members in their subject matter expertise areas.
5. Create programming logic using flow diagrams, sequences of operation, understanding panel layouts, termination details and project specifications or sales proposal.
6. Program control applications using various software tools to support operator workstations, DDC field panels and third-party integration devices connected through multiple communications protocols.
7. On-site and remote installation of software and control programs.
8. Perform job site system checkout, commissioning and testing of control applications to verify proper operation according to project specifications, sales proposal and design documentation.
9. Develop system user interfaces, according to project specifications or sales proposal.
10. Act as the technical liaison between owner/construction managers.
11. Deliver on-site and remote end user training for the use of the installed system.
12. Perform advanced system analysis and diagnostics. Determine corrective action to restore systems to proper operating condition.
13. Coordinate system installation with installing contractor at job site as required.
14. Perform final walkthrough with owner and construction manager to ensure all punch list items are complete and job received signoff of substantial completion.
15. Complete projects assigned by a Lead Application Engineer.
16. Submit weekly timesheet with a breakdown of hours spent on each project assignment to Business Portal no later than 9 am Monday and preferably by end of business on Friday of the work week.
17. Develop and mentor the Application Engineers.

What You’ll Need:
EDUCATION: Bachelor’s Degree in HVAC, Electrical, Mechanical or Software Engineering Required or minimal two years’ experience in Building Automation Controls, Building Automation Sales, and/or Account Management, Project Management.
KNOWLEDGE:
* Proficient with understanding controls and HVAC systems and their terminology.
* Thorough knowledge of the use, setup and operation of Windows-based computers and desktop applications such as MS-Word and MS-Excel.
* Knowledge of Google drive and its associated applications is a plus.
* Proficient in programming tools and communication networks to include proficiency in Tridium Niagara Required.
* Proficient in reading BAS and MEP drawings to determine if the drawing and programming required will work together.
SKILLS:
* Excellent verbal and written communication skills.
* Professional attitude.
* Clean and neat appearance.
* Accuracy and attention to detail.
* Willingness to mentor and develop others.
CORE SKILLS:
REQUIRED - Must possess an EXPERT knowledge level in a minimum of three of the following:
* DGLux5 Software
* Distech Controls Software
* API Protocols
* BACnet Protocol
* Modbus Protocol
* Lon Protocol
* IT Networking
* Troubleshooting
